delorie.com/archives/browse.cgi   search  
Mail Archives: cygwin/2003/06/03/18:02:06

Mailing-List: contact cygwin-help AT cygwin DOT com; run by ezmlm
List-Subscribe: <mailto:cygwin-subscribe AT cygwin DOT com>
List-Archive: <http://sources.redhat.com/ml/cygwin/>
List-Post: <mailto:cygwin AT cygwin DOT com>
List-Help: <mailto:cygwin-help AT cygwin DOT com>, <http://sources.redhat.com/ml/#faqs>
Sender: cygwin-owner AT cygwin DOT com
Mail-Followup-To: cygwin AT cygwin DOT com
Delivered-To: mailing list cygwin AT cygwin DOT com
Message-ID: <3EDD1A9F.8030401@rbcmail.ru>
Date: Tue, 03 Jun 2003 18:01:03 -0400
From: Constantine <cnst AT rbcmail DOT ru>
User-Agent: Mozilla/5.0 (Windows; U; Windows NT 5.1; en-GB; rv:1.4) Gecko/20030529
X-Accept-Language: en-gb, ru, en-us, en
MIME-Version: 1.0
To: Max Bowsher <maxb AT ukf DOT net>
CC: cygwin AT cygwin DOT com
Subject: Re: Why is patch(1) asking for the file names already given?
References: <3EDC3908 DOT 8000805 AT rbcmail DOT ru> <m3llwjzg2s DOT fsf AT telia DOT com> <3EDD175B DOT 2080809 AT rbcmail DOT ru> <009801c32a19$f094d2e0$78d96f83 AT pomello>
In-Reply-To: <009801c32a19$f094d2e0$78d96f83@pomello>

Max Bowsher wrote:

>Constantine wrote:
>  
>
>>Andrew Markebo wrote:
>>
>>    
>>
>>>Hi!
>>>
>>>Just a guess, I usually throw -p1 or more, not -p0? Could it be that?
>>>
>>>    /Andy
>>>
>>>/ Constantine <cnst AT rbcmail DOT ru> wrote:
>>>      
>>>
>>>>Hello!
>>>>
>>>>I am trying to apply a patch I made for myself. When I am running the
>>>>patch(1) utility, I am always being asked to type in the file name to
>>>>a file that needs to be patched. My diff file contains a diff on a few
>>>>files, and this is my dialogue with the patch(1):
>>>>
>>>>--- my quote start ---
>>>> >patch --ignore-whitespace -p0 -i US-GB.nohtml.diff
>>>>can't find file to patch at input line 2
>>>>Perhaps you used the wrong -p or --strip option?
>>>>The text leading up to this was:
>>>>--------------------------
>>>>        
>>>>
>>>>>diff -b -B --exclude='*.*htm*' -r en-US/.jar/autoconfig/contents.rdf
>>>>>          
>>>>>
>>>>en-GB/.jar/autoconfig/contents.rdf
>>>>--------------------------
>>>>File to patch: en-GB/.jar/autoconfig/contents.rdf
>>>>patching file en-GB/.jar/autoconfig/contents.rdf
>>>>        
>>>>
>
>Perhaps your patch file is corrupt.
>Please post the first 10 lines of it.
>
>
>Max.
>

--- start ---
diff -b -B --exclude='*.*htm*' -r en-US/.jar/autoconfig/contents.rdf 
en-GB/.jar/autoconfig/contents.rdf
7c7
<     <RDF:li resource="urn:mozilla:locale:en-US"/>
---
 >     <RDF:li resource="urn:mozilla:locale:en-GB"/>
11c11
<   <RDF:Description about="urn:mozilla:locale:en-US">
---
 >   <RDF:Description about="urn:mozilla:locale:en-GB">
--- end ---

I want to emphasise, that the line "diff ..." is the first one, though 
patch(1) is saying that it is the second one.

Cheers,
Constantine.


--
Unsubscribe info:      http://cygwin.com/ml/#unsubscribe-simple
Problem reports:       http://cygwin.com/problems.html
Documentation:         http://cygwin.com/docs.html
FAQ:                   http://cygwin.com/faq/

- Raw text -


  webmaster     delorie software   privacy  
  Copyright © 2019   by DJ Delorie     Updated Jul 2019